Next Generation Upgrades are coming to The Witcher 3 – Including Ray Tracing

CD Projekt Red has announced that a “visually and Technically Enhanced” version of The Witcher 3 will be coming to PC and next-generation consoles, arriving as a free update to existing owners of the game. 

These next-generation versions of The Witcher 3L the Wild Hunt will release as standalone versions on PC, Xbox Series X and PlayStation 5, arriving as The Witcher 3: The Wild Hunt – Complete Edition. 

On all next-generation platforms, including PC, The Witcher 3 will be updated to “to take advantage of the most powerful gaming hardware”, adding a “range of visual and technical improvements” which will include ray tracing and faster loading times. These benefits will be incorporated across the base game and all of The Witcher 3’s expansions/extra content.  

At this time, the release date of The Witcher 3’s next-generation upgrade is unknown. These upgraded versions will probably release after Cyberpunk 2077 and its next-generation update/patch.
